Job Summary

We are seeking an experienced Container Platform Engineer to design deploy and operate enterprise-grade Red Hat OpenShift container platforms running mission-critical workloads across on-premises and cloud environments. In this role you will own the end-to-end platform lifecycle — from cluster provisioning and hardening through workload onboarding and developer enablement to ongoing operations and continuous improvement.

The ideal candidate

will bring deep expertise in OpenShift and Kubernetes internals strong Linux fundamentals and a security-first mindset and will partner with application teams security engineers and infrastructure stakeholders to deliver a stable secure and developer-friendly container platform.

Key Responsibilities

Architect provision and operate Red Hat OpenShift clusters across on-premises virtualized and major cloud environments applying best practices for high availability scalability and security Design and implement multi-tenant OpenShift platforms with appropriate project isolation network policies quotas RBAC and security context constraints Automate cluster lifecycle operations — installation upgrades scaling and decommissioning — using OpenShift installer GitOps tooling (Argo CD OpenShift GitOps) and IaC frameworks Onboard application development teams to the platform providing clear self-service patterns project templates CI/CD integrations and supporting documentation Operate OpenShift networking including SDN/OVN-Kubernetes ingress controllers routes network policies and integration with enterprise firewalls and load balancers Manage OpenShift storage strategies (block file object) including dynamic provisioning OpenShift Data Foundation and integration with external storage platforms Implement comprehensive monitoring logging and tracing using the OpenShift observability stack (Prometheus Grafana EFK Tempo) and integrate with enterprise SIEM and APM tools Harden the platform in collaboration with security teams including image scanning (Quay/Clair) runtime protection secret management and continuous compliance with regulatory frameworks Design and maintain robust CI/CD pipelines on OpenShift using Tekton Jenkins GitLab CI or Argo Workflows enabling safe and frequent application deployments Develop disaster-recovery and backup strategies for cluster state etcd and persistent workloads validated through regular failover and restore drills Plan test and execute cluster upgrades across minor and major versions with minimal disruption to workloads including pre-upgrade validation and rollback strategies Partner with application teams to right-size workloads manage resource quotas and tune cluster autoscaling for predictable performance and cost efficiency Continuously evolve platform tooling and developer experience capturing feedback from internal users and translating it into roadmap improvements Mentor junior engineers and act as an OpenShift subject-matter expert across the broader organization

Required Qualifications

Bachelor’s degree in Computer Science Engineering or a related technical discipline Five or more years of experience operating container platforms in production with at least three years on Red Hat OpenShift Deep hands-on knowledge of Kubernetes and OpenShift internals including operators CRDs RBAC and networking Strong Linux administration skills including networking performance tuning and troubleshooting Hands-on experience with infrastructure-as-code tools such as Ansible Terraform or Helm Solid experience implementing CI/CD pipelines on OpenShift or Kubernetes using Tekton Jenkins or Argo CD Strong scripting skills in Bash Python or Go Working knowledge of cluster monitoring logging and tracing tools Familiarity with container image security and supply chain hardening Excellent troubleshooting communication and documentation skills

Preferred Qualifications

Red Hat Certified Specialist in OpenShift Administration or Architect-level Red Hat certification Experience operating OpenShift on at least one major public cloud (AWS Azure GCP) Exposure to service mesh implementations (OpenShift Service Mesh Istio Linkerd) Familiarity with regulated environments such as PCI-DSS HIPAA or SOC 2 Experience with GitOps workflows using Argo CD or Flux.
